Man Suffering Axe Wound To Leg Shows Up At Police RIDE Check

Man Injured Himself While Cutting Wood

An interesting RIDE stop for South Simcoe Police. Over the last two days police say they’ve stopped 550 vehicles in Bradford and Innisfil during RIDE checks, but only one involved a guy with an axe wound. Police say they were approached by a guy who injured his leg while chopping wood, and police were able to patch him up right then and there. Aside from that, no DUI charges laid among all those vehicles stopped, but police say four WARN suspensions were handed down, along with a possession charge.
